T220 DOD is a 1999 Vauxhall Corsa in Blue with a 973c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 50%.
Across all 1999 Vauxhall Corsa models, the average MOT pass rate is 65.1% with a typical mileage of 65,940 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Vauxhall Corsa f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 835,831 recorded failures. If you're considering buying T220 DOD,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Vauxhall Corsa typically stays on UK roads for around 33 years. At 27 years old, this Vauxhall Corsa is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
